I see you fish Hartwell. I've had decent luck on Hartwell in the Spring and early Summer with the Alabama rig. I've never tried it in the Winter, but I hope to this weekend. Water temp is low 50s to high 40s right now, so slower is better. Try to keep it off the bottom as much as you can, because it snags on EVERYTHING.

I have a Lowrance Elite 4 HDI at my console and couldn't be happier. It has sonar, down imaging and chart plotter and since the new Chirp has taken it's place you should be able to find one in the $150 range.
